Opt for earthy tones - khakis and olives - for authenticity, reserving reds for accents like valor citations. Employ bullet hierarchies mimicking chain-of-command for lists, enhancing scannability. Proof in grayscale to simulate print variations.
Layer narratives: Open with a dedication quote, follow with details, and close with resources. This arc, rooted in storytelling, heightens emotional impact, drawing readers into the service narrative.
